drm/amdgpu: Follow up change to previous drm scheduler change.
Align refcount behaviour for amdgpu_job embedded HW fence with classic pointer style HW fences by increasing refcount each time emit is called so amdgpu code doesn't need to make workarounds using amdgpu_job.job_run_counter to keep the HW fence refcount balanced. Also since in the previous patch we resumed setting s_fence->parent to NULL in drm_sched_stop switch to directly checking if job->hw_fence is signaled to short circuit reset if already signed.
